Ticket: Snapfurl — EXIF scrubber connection failures

The EXIF scrubbing worker is dropping jobs with connection timeouts since last night's deploy. Images pass through unscrubbed when the worker can't reach the metadata queue database, which is a privacy problem, so treat this as high priority. Restarting the worker clears it for about an hour. Check pool saturation and max_connections on the queue host. The worker connects using the string below.

database URL for bahop-yagep: mssql://sildor_svc:35ha7jz@db-fb6d.nelvrodyn.example:5432/casath

## Who to contact: bulk edits in the Ledgerbird admin table

Welcome aboard. Bulk edits in the Ledgerbird admin table are gated behind the operator role and logged to the audit stream; never run them against production rows without a dry-run export first. Edits over 500 rows require sign-off from the data stewardship group, which also owns the rollback tooling. Contractors cannot self-approve. If you need access, a sign-off, or a rollback of a bad batch, reach the stewardship group at the address below.

escalation mailbox, kaweg-kahif: druwyn.sordor@nelvroworks.corp

## Runbook: VendaPath restock planner stuck jobs

If the nightly restock plan for the Copperfield machine fleet doesn't land by 03:00, the planner is probably wedged on a stale advisory lock. First check the Hoppergrid queue depth — anything over 500 means the optimizer choked mid-run. Kill the worker, clear the lock row from `planner_locks`, and re-enqueue. For reviewers validating the fix: run the planner locally against the staging inventory DB so you don't touch live stock counts. Staging uses the connection string below.

replica DSN, bagaf-bagep: mssql://praion_svc:7RJjXrE@db-3c46.halixcorp.internal:5432/zorix